NKFI management visits, felicitates with Hon. Wemi Jones on birthday

…describes him as an astute, workaholic administrator, congratulates him on reappointment

The Rector Nigeria-Korea Friendship Institute of Vocational and Advanced Technology, Williams Charles Oluwatoyin on Tuesday was joined by top management of the Institution in a pleasant birthday felicitation visits to the Commissioner for Education, Science and Technology, Honourable Wemi Jones.

The Rector who made pleasant remarks to celebrate the tireless commissioner used the opportunity to again congratulate him on his re appointment while he described him as an astute and workaholic administrator who has committed himself to the service of the state, his people and has laboured vigorously to lead the dynamic growth that has been witnessed in the education sector.

He specially on that very occassion thanked the Commissioner for the several contributions which he has made in moving the vocational and Technical institution forward noting that Hon. Wemi Jones has solidly supported NKFI and his own personal drive to reposition the institution into greater efficiency.

He said “We bring this birthday pleasantaries on behalf of the Governing Board, Academic Board, Management, Staff and students of the Nigeria-Korea Friendship Institute of Vocational and Advanced Technology. We are grateful to God for your life and all that God has bestowed on you. You are an outstanding administrator and your dedication to work in the Education sector, has spurred us towards greater performances”

The Rector said Hon. Wemi’s revolutionary efforts in the education sector during the leadership of Governor Yahaya Bello led to his re appointment in the new government of Alhaji Ahmed Usman Ododo indicating a firm recognition of his value and his leadership acumen.

He prayed for God to continue to guide the Commissioner, grant him more wisdom to steer the affairs of the Ministry to a greater and enviable heights.
